Theatre and Cinema


Just in the nick of time.... in recognition of the Australian film industry, here is another of my stitched tags depicting a shot from the first full length film made in Australia, 'The Story of the Kelly Gang' in 1906.  Print on organza, appliqued film strip with free form stitching  and a touch of coloured chalks to make it look older and some rather shaky handwriting on the sewing machine.
